We are currently working under The International Cat Association (TICA) to develop the “Imperial” breed standard.  This amazing feline has lineage from the Jungle cat and the Asian leopard cat, although our program uses no actual wild cats. The breed standard mixes exotic features of spots, marbling and rosettes seen in Asian leopard cats with the curled eared traits seen in the American curl, Jungle Curl and Highland Lynx. We are currently in phase one of the experimental breeding program.

To enhance the gene pool, we have carefully chosen breeders from Bengal, Highland Lynx, Desert Lynx, and Jungle Cat Hybrid breeds. All of our foundation cats bear some characteristics desired in the Imperial breed. The foundation kings and queens have spots, rosettes or marbling and some of the foundations have polydactyl feet and/or natural bob tails. Our foundation breeders are hybrid cats not from recognized as standard The International Cat Association (TICA) breeds and under their rules have been registered as Domestic Short Hair or Domestic Long Hair cats for use with the Imperial breeding program. Some of our foundation breeders are also registered with the Rare and Exotic Feline Registry (REFR) as purebred Highland Lynx and Desert Lynx cats.

All of the cats used in our program are very smart, loving and have dog-like personalities. All of our cats are raised underfoot and have regular interaction with other cats, dogs and children.


Even though the TICA standard will evolve over time below is the complete TICA Standard we are working towards at the current time.

IMPERIAL BREED GROUP (IS/IL)

The Imperial (IS) is a well-balanced shorthair cat with a fantasy wild cat look and curled ears. The Imperial Longhair (IL) is the the longhair variety of the breed.

CATEGORIES: Traditional.

DIVISIONS: Tabby and Silver/Smoke.

COLORS: All colors. Spotted Patterns or Marbled ONLY.

PERMISSIBLE OUTCROSSES:
Bengal, American Curl and Domestic longhair/shorthair, not a member of a recognized breed.

HEAD:
Shape: Medium inverted wedge, almost as wide as it is long.
Ears: The ear should curve backwards in an arch. Firm cartilage from ear base to at least one-third of height of ear. Wide at base and open; curving back in an arc when viewed from the front, side or rear. The surface of the curved portion of the ear should be smooth. Tips rounded and flexible. Moderately large in proportion to head. Set equally on top and side of head. Hair tufts inside ears desirable.
Eyes: Medium, slightly flattened oval and set on bias to just below the outside edge of the ear. Moderately large in proportion to head.
Chin: aligns with top of nose in profile.
Muzzle: Proportionate to the cheekbones and length of nose, with full whisker pads.
Nose: Large and wide; slightly puffed nose leather.
Profile: Straight nose with gentle rise from bridge of nose to forehead which then flows into arched neck without a break.

BODY:
Torso: Medium to large in size with noticeable depth. Rectangular in shape. Overall muscled, athletic appearance. Males are proportionally larger than females.
Legs: Medium length, slightly longer in the back than in the front.
Feet: Large and round.. All toes except dew claws must rest on floor pointing forward. Longhair (IL) must have toe tufts.
Tail: Medium to long tail acceptable. not longer than body.
Boning: Medium to large, dense, robust; never delicate.
Musculature: Muscular and athletic looking

COAT/COLOR/PATTERN:
Length (IS): Short with tail coat same length as body coat.
Length (IH): Semi-long with tail coat full and plumed.
Texture(IS): Dense and luxurious, close-lying, unusually soft and silky to the touch.
Texture(IH): Dense and luxurious, unusually soft and silky to the touch.
Patterns: Spotted or Marbled ONLY.
Spotted: Spots shall be random, or aligned horizontally. Rosettes showing two distinct colors or shades, such as paw print shaped, arrowhead shaped, doughnut or half-doughnut shaped or clustered are preferred to single spotting but not required. Extreme Contrast with ground color and spot color is desirable. Strong mascara markings desirable. Belly must have pattern.
Marbled: See TICA Uniform Color Description (74.1.1.2.1).
Glitter: Some glitter preferred but not required. The more the better without undue loss of contrast.

OTHER: Balance/proper proportion is more important than overall size.

GENERAL DESCRIPTION: The Imperial is a medium to large cat with attractive curled ears combined with a beautiful spotted or marbled coat. They have a wild look, but the breed is not trying to mimic any real life wild animal. Keeping this in mind judges should give special merit to cats that exhibit unique and exotic patterns. They are athletic and exhibit a muscular and solid build. They are alert and active with gentle, even dispositions.

ALLOWANCES: Polydactyl; seven toes maximum. Spots on body running together forming strips on spotted cats. Paw pads not consistent with color group description. Allow for stud jowls in males. Males proportionately larger than females. Eyes slightly almond shaped.

PENALIZE:
Body: Excessive size without proper conformation. Any distinct locket on the neck, chest, abdomen or any other area.
Ears: Vertical/horizontal crimps. Depressions or ripples on the surface of the curled portion of the ears. Abrupt change of direction rather than a smooth curve. Lack of firm cartilage in base of ear. Extreme curl in an adult cat where the tip of the ear touches the back of the head or the ear itself. Ear tips that are not flexible.

WITHHOLD ALL AWARDS (WW):
Belly not patterned. Straight or severely mismatched ears.


Temperament must be unchallenging; any sign of definite challenge shall disqualify. The cat may exhibit
fear, seek to flee, or generally complain aloud but may not threaten to harm. In accordance with Show Rules,
ARTICLE SIXTEEN, the following shall be considered mandatory disqualifications: a cat that bites
(216.9), a cat showing evidence of intent to deceive (216.10), adult whole male cats not having two descended testicles (216.11), cats with all or part of the tail missing , except as authorized by a board
approved standard (216.12.1), cats with more than five toes on each front foot and four toes on each back foot, unless proved the result of an injury or as authorized by a board approved standard (216.12.2), visible or invisible tail faults if Board approved standard requires disqualification (216.12.4), crossed eyes if Board
approved standard requires disqualification (216.12.5), total blindness (216.12.6), markedly smaller size, not in keeping with the breed (216.12.9), and depression of the sternum or unusually small diameter of the rib cage itself (216.12.11.1). See Show Rules, ARTICLE SIXTEEN for more comprehensive rules governing penalties anddisqualifications.

Imperial Felines - Sales Agreement

Imperial Felines, (Seller), agrees to sell to Buyer, the kitten designated above for a price of $____________ which includes a non-refundable deposit of $__________ paid on (date)_________________. Balance of purchase price to be paid before delivery of the kitten. If shipping is required, Buyer is responsible for all shipping fees (airline fees, appropriate carrier, health certificate) which will be no less than $400. Delivery costs will be negotiable between Buyer and Seller if transporting by car. Failure to pay in full for the kitten and shipping costs will result in loss of deposit by Buyer and Seller shall then be free to place the kitten with another buyer. The kitten described above is being sold as a pet (not for breeding or showing) and the following consideration:
1. Buyer accepts the responsibility of caring for the kitten and will provide properly for its welfare. Buyer agrees to keep the kitten indoors in a clean and pleasant environment, uncaged and with proper nutrition, health care, and companionship.
2. Buyer agrees that this kitten was purchased as a pet(not for breeding or showing), and unless altered before sale, must be spayed or neutered before the age of six months. Buyer assures and guarantees that this kitten will not be used for breeding or stud.
If applicable: Registration papers will be held until Buyer has provided Seller with a valid statement of spay/neuter signed by a licensed veterinarian. Seller agrees to sign kitten's registration papers over to the Buyer within 30 days of receiving the appropriate documentation.
3. Health Guarantee: This kitten is guaranteed of sound health upon delivery or arrival, and for a period of 72 hours thereafter if vetted within that time.  Failure to have the animal checked by a licensed veterinarian within 72 hours will void any guarantee. It is recommended that the new kitten be quarantined during that 72-hour period. If found to be medically deficient with an untreatable or life-threatening problem, this must be reported to the Seller immediately. If professional medical care is given to the kitten during the 72-hour period, the Buyer shall be responsible for all veterinary and professional expenses incurred on behalf of the kitten. The Seller shall at no time and under no circumstances be liable for more that the replacement of the kitten. Upon its return, it will be replaced with another kitten of equal value. The Seller reserves the right to return a cash refund. If no replacement is available at the time of return, Seller will have up to one year to furnish a comparable kitten. The kitten cannot be returned for compensation after the guaranteed period has expired and/or it has been exposed to another cat. Seller will not honor any health guarantee if the kitten dies of a virus from contact with another animal not bred at this Cattery. The buyer agrees to provide immediate veterinary care to this kitten if it shows signs of distress, illness, or injury. Failure to do so will render the guarantee null and void. If the kitten dies within the guarantee period, despite medical treatment, compensation will be made ONLY if a licensed veterinarian certifies the cause of death. When the kitten arrives at your home he/she will have been inoculated for (1) Panleukopenia, (2) Viral Rhinotracheitis, (3) Calicivirus. Upon buyer's first veterinarian visit it is suggested that the buyer discuss the FeLV (Feline Leukemia Virus) and FIP (Feline Infectious Peritonitis) vaccines with their veterinarian and proceed according to the veterinarian's suggestion at that time.
4. The kitten is guaranteed against congenital defects for one year. Should the animal die within that time as a direct result of a congenital defect, the cat will be replaced ONLY if an appropriate necropsy is performed by  a licensed veterinarian and a veterinarian's certificate is provided as proof of cause of death. A replacement will be made of a cat of comparable quality and value, as available, at the discretion of the Seller. NO CASH REFUNDS.
5. The buyer agrees that this cat will at no time be sold, leased, or given to any pet shop, animal dealer, animal research facility, animal shelter or to anyone who has ever been convicted of neglect of or cruelty to an animal, nor shall it be abandoned. It is the intention of the Seller that the Buyer be a permanent placement. If  at any time the Buyer becomes unable to care for the kitten, Seller is given the right of first refusal. If the Seller does not receive the kitten, it is the responsibility of the Buyer to place the kitten in a home that meets  the same conditions as stated in this contract.
Any legal action which may arise under the terms of this contract will be brought in Polk County in the state of Florida. Buyer shall be liable for any court costs and related charges including attorney's fees associated with Seller enforcing the terms of this contract. This agreement is the entire agreement between parties.

Seller Recommendations:
The kitten should be isolated from other pets for at least one week to acclimate to its new surroundings.
Any changes to the kittens diet should be made slowly as sudden changes may result in episodes of diarrhea.
Your kitten has been fed Life's Abundance Premium Dry Health Food for cats and a raw food diet. It is recommended that your kitten remain on this food for at least the first year and have access to dry food and fresh water at all times.
The kitten should be given frequent and kind human attention with a generous amount of play and exercise.
The kitten should not be caged with the exception of short-term confinement if necessary.
